# InkLedger Environments

InkLedger, our PDF invoice renderer, runs in three environments: dev, staging, and production. Each environment has its own font cache, template bucket, and render queue. New team members should verify staging parity before promoting any template change. Please read each setting carefully before editing anything. The staging environment currently uses the following configuration values.

deployment values, yadup-tajof:
oliath:
  log_level: debug
  metrics_host: metrics.oliath.zemvarlabs.internal
  pool_size: 4

# Document Transport: Gallery Labels — Marwick Hall

The printed wall labels and vinyl lettering for the new Tidewater Gallery at Marwick Hall are packed flat in two rigid folios. They must remain horizontal at all times; bending will crease the vinyl backing and the set cannot be reprinted before the opening. Keep the folios in the cab, not the cargo bay, and avoid stacking anything on them. The confidential hand-over instruction for the assigned courier is appended directly below this line.

dispatch memo: the sorius tamius courier leaves the praeth ledger at gate 4873 under passcode 928014

Welcome notes for this week's sync: the Fargate-free shipping-fee rules engine, Ledgewick, now owns all zone-based surcharge logic. New hires should clone the rules repo and run the local evaluator before proposing rule changes. Staging evaluations go through the Ledgewick internal API, and requests must be authenticated with the key below.

service key, bagap-tawif: vxb15-zl4UgnDSY8s10vM